Review

This internship was a life changing opportunity for me. The close interactions with the Nyamibrambo Women’s Center and other NGOs provided valuable first hand experience of how to begin these NGOs and how they run. On this internship I learnt so much about Rwanda and it’s people, it’s history, and resilience. I learnt to extend myself beyond my comfort zone and developed new and valuable academic skills while doing so - these include experience with editing, writing, photographing, marketing, hands on volunteer work, researching, and putting together proposals. My favorite part of the internship was writing blog posts for the women of the NWC, I was so inspired by the lady I was given to write on and learnt so much about leadership from her. The part of the internship that had the most impact on me was working with the Her Voice Matters program - I got to meet and contribute to the valuable work these women are doing to advance women both educationally and culturally in Rwanda.
